Winston-Salem Open 2025: Can Underdog Brandon Holt Upset Mackenzie McDonald in First Round Clash?
Brandon Holt competes in the 2025 Winston-Salem Open first round against Mackenzie McDonald in a thrilling matchup.

On August 17, 2025, Brandon Holt will face Mackenzie McDonald in the opening round of the Winston-Salem Open at Wake Forest University in North Carolina. This ATP 250 event features a hard-court surface, with the winner advancing to face the tournament’s third seed, Luciano Darderi. Holt enters the match as a wildcard, challenging McDonald’s experience and ranking at this early stage.

Player Form and Recent Performance

Mackenzie McDonald has experienced a challenging season, holding an 8-10 win-loss record so far. His North American hard-court campaign began at the Citi DC Open where he recorded a straight-sets victory over Colton Smith before falling to Ben Shelton in the second round of the ATP 500. Subsequently, at the Canadian Open, McDonald showcased strong serving to defeat David Goffin in the first round, only to be eliminated by Jiri Lehecka in round two. His run at the Cincinnati Open ended prematurely with a first-round loss.

Brandon Holt, by contrast, has stood out primarily on the Challenger circuit this year, clinching titles at the Challenger events in Nonthaburi and Bengaluru. However, Holt has limited exposure at the ATP Tour level, with just one main draw victory to his name from the Mallorca Championships. Recently, he skipped both the Washington and Canadian Opens, and at Cincinnati, Holt lost to Tristan Boyer in the first round, marking his fourth early exit this season.

Previous Encounters Between Holt and McDonald

This match will mark the first time Brandon Holt and Mackenzie McDonald meet on the ATP Tour. Their only prior contest occurred during the 2025 Australian Open qualifiers, where McDonald won in straight sets, 6-4, 6-4. With no official tour-level head-to-head, this encounter adds an element of uncertainty and intrigue.
